Designer Tip: How to Style a Modern Farmhouse Bedroom
Styling a modern farmhouse bedroom involves blending rustic charm with contemporary elements. Use a neutral color palette that includes natural materials and cozy textiles. For a personal touch add in some antiques and compliment them with clean lines for a modern feel.

Use Neutral or Light Bedding
The bedroom color palette you pick can really make or break the look of the your master bedroom. Keep in mind that neutral colors for bedding, as well as area rug choice are very important in complimenting each other. A light bedroom color theme is a great idea to soften an intimate space.

Use Natural Wood Accents
Other components of farmhouse style include using natural wood accents in decorations as well as main design elements. Choose either a rustic style of wood for traditional farmhouse design or solid wood with clean lines for modern farmhouse decor.
White Shiplap walls, wood flooring like this pine or this engineered hardwood and bedroom wall decor can all bring in wood accents. Wall Simplicity in Your Farmhouse Bedroom
Keep your walls simple. White walls or wood wall accents will maintain that farmhouse feel in your bedroom. Try out a shiplap ceiling or this alternative faux shiplap for something more budget-friendly.

Farmhouse Accent Furniture
A simple way to add farmhouse elements to a bedroom is by complimenting with farmhouse furniture. It's easy to create cozy farmhouse bedrooms with added accessories like rustic nightstands and bed frames.
Nightstands
Using rustic nightstands is a great example of classic farmhouse style, but you can also go with something a little more modern. These bedside tables are slightly distressed which ties in well with the vintage furnishings.

Farmhouse Bed Frames
Choosing an appropriate bed frame will also tie in your farmhouse theme. Go with an updated wood frame like above, a black iron bed frame or metal bed frame, or even a classy tufted headboard to embellish a beautiful farmhouse country style.
